Fleetwood Mac (formed in 1967) are an influential and commercially successful British/American rock band.
Huge pressure was placed on Fleetwood Mac to release a successful follow-up album, which, when combined with their newfound wealth, led to creative and personal tensions, fuelled by large amounts of drug and alcohol consumption.
The resulting album was Rumours in 1977, in which the band laid bare the inherent emotional turmoil experienced at that time.

Fleetwood Mac was an enormous hit in the UK, spending over a year in the Top 10.
Fleetwood Mac released "English Rose" and "Then Play On" during 1969, which both indicated that the band members were expanding their music, moving away from their blues-purists roots.
The new line-up of Fleetwood Mac released their eponymous debut in 1975 and it slowly became a huge hit, reaching number one in 1976 on the strength of the singles "Over My Head," "Rhiannon," and "Say You Love Me." The album would eventually sell over five million copies in the US alone.

The as-yet-untitled album is the band's first since the departure of keyboardist/vocalist Christine McVie.
Fleetwood Mac's previous release was 1997's "The Dance," which combined re-workings of some of the band's old material with a few new tracks.
Fleetwood Mac's most-recent studio album of new material was 1990's "Behind the Mask," but it did not feature core member Lindsay Buckingham.

Not only is Fleetwood Mac no longer blues oriented, it isn't even really British: The two newest members, Lindsey Buckingham (guitar and vocals) and Stevie Nicks (vocals, acoustic guitar) are American, and all five members are now based in Los Angeles.
Kirwan is long gone but his inspiration lingers in the songs and singing of Christine McVie (who's also developed into an effective keyboard player) and in the electric guitar playing of Buckingham, who likes to interpose aching, Kirwanesque leads and textured, Byrds-like rhythm lines.
Their infusion showed how brilliant Mick Fleetwood and John McVie were at putting together combos, Christine McVie's vocals blend with the newcomers' gloriously and the good white witch knows how to write a song -- together they make magic before your eyes.
